Leonel Romero
- Posts del Foro: 1
29 jul. 2011 21:35:46 vía Web
29 jul. 2011 21:35:46 vía Web
Saludos a tod@s los miembros del foro...espero me puedan ayudar!!
Tengo poco tiempo desarrollando aplicaciones android (2 semanas para ser exactos )....
Mi problema es el siguiente, hice 2 dos aplicaciones android en java, ambas funcionarán el el mismo teléfono y quiero desde mi aplicación 2 llamar a un Activity de mi aplicación 1.
Lo que hice fue: En mi aplicación 1 creé un Activity y en mi aplicación 2 intento llamar a ese Activity:
Tal cual esto:
En aplicación 1 tengo:
//los imports...
public class Aplicacion1Activity extends Activity {
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
//Hago algo....
}
}
En mi Aplicación 2 tengo:
//los imports...
public class Aplicacion2Activity extends Activity {
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
Button butConfigurar = (Button)findViewById(R.id.btnConfigurar);
butConfigurar.setOnClickListener(new OnClickListener() {
public void onClick(View v) {
metodo();
} });
}
private void metodo() {
Intent intento = new Intent();
intento.setClass(this, Aplicacion1Activity.class);
startActivity(intento);
}
y en el AndriodManifest.xml de mi Aplicacion 2 coloqué:
<activity android:name="org.protecto1.activities.Aplicacion1Activity"></activity>
No se si me hacen falta mas pasos u otro componente que me permita comunicar las aplicaciones ...
Espero me hay dado a entender y que me puedan ayudar!
Gracias de antemano!!
Saludos!!!
Tengo poco tiempo desarrollando aplicaciones android (2 semanas para ser exactos )....
Mi problema es el siguiente, hice 2 dos aplicaciones android en java, ambas funcionarán el el mismo teléfono y quiero desde mi aplicación 2 llamar a un Activity de mi aplicación 1.
Lo que hice fue: En mi aplicación 1 creé un Activity y en mi aplicación 2 intento llamar a ese Activity:
Tal cual esto:
En aplicación 1 tengo:
//los imports...
public class Aplicacion1Activity extends Activity {
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
//Hago algo....
}
}
En mi Aplicación 2 tengo:
//los imports...
public class Aplicacion2Activity extends Activity {
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
Button butConfigurar = (Button)findViewById(R.id.btnConfigurar);
butConfigurar.setOnClickListener(new OnClickListener() {
public void onClick(View v) {
metodo();
} });
}
private void metodo() {
Intent intento = new Intent();
intento.setClass(this, Aplicacion1Activity.class);
startActivity(intento);
}
y en el AndriodManifest.xml de mi Aplicacion 2 coloqué:
<activity android:name="org.protecto1.activities.Aplicacion1Activity"></activity>
No se si me hacen falta mas pasos u otro componente que me permita comunicar las aplicaciones ...
Espero me hay dado a entender y que me puedan ayudar!
Gracias de antemano!!
Saludos!!!
Contenido editorial recomendado
Con su consentimiento, aquí se cargan contenidos externos.
Al hacer clic en el botón anterior, acepta que se le muestren contenidos externos. En el proceso pueden transmitirse datos personales a terceros proveedores. Encontrará más información al respecto en nuestro Política de privacidad.